Khorgos grain terminal starts operating in test mode
A new grain terminal has been opened in Khorgos on the Kazakh-Chinese border. The terminal is currently operating in test mode. In the future, local authorities plan to increase storage capacity twentyfold, up to one million tonnes. Shortages delay and suspend nearly 50,000 trains in Russia
Russian rail maintenance companies are struggling to acquire enough spare parts to service locomotives. They also face a shortage of highly educated staff. UPM partners with DB Cargo on sustainable supply chains
UPM Biochemicals has partnered with DB Cargo to make the wood deliveries to its biorefinery in Leuna, Germany, by rail, enabling sustainable supply chains.
